Warning Signs You Need Subfloor Water Extraction

Ignoring these sign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. That’s why it’s essential to catch them early. Our team is here to help you identify the warning signs and take action before it’s too late.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ors in your basement or crawlspace are a sign of moisture and potential mold growth. Don’t ignore these smells, they can be a sign of a more significant issue.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a leak in your roof or subfloor. Don’t delay, address these issues quickly to prevent further dam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or excessive moisture.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a solution.

Unusual Sounds or Noises

Unusual sounds or noises coming from your basement or crawlspace, such as dripping water or creaking pipes, can show a leak or water damage. Don’t ignore these sounds, they can be a sign of a more significant issue.

Flooding or Standing Water

Flooding or standing water in your basement or crawlspace is a clear sign of a serious issue. Don’t wait, call our team immediately to extract the water and prevent further damage.

Mineral Deposits or Stains

Mineral deposits or stains on your walls or floors can show the presence of water or moisture.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a solution.

Common Questions About Subfloor Water Extraction

Do I need to evacuate my home during the extraction process?

No, you don’t need to evacuate your home during the extraction process. Our team will work efficiently to extract the water and prevent further damage. But, it’s essential to stay away from the affected area until the job is complete.

Will you need to replace my flooring or subfloor?

It depends on the severity of the damage. If the subfloor or flooring is severely damaged, we may need to replace it. But, if the damage is minor, we can often repair it without replacing it.

How long does the extraction process take?

The extraction process typ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the severity of the leak and the size of the affected area. But, the drying and moisture control process can take several days to complete.
